    I recommend the SketchUp plugin MSPhysics as a simulation and animation tool in combination with Twilight Free (Pro approx. 99 €) or Indigo RT (approx. 145 €). Single frame sequences, rendered and/or in SketchUp style, can be easily combined with video software to create movies and superimposed for the desired look.

  • Can I make 'hard' objects

    Newbie Forum sketchup
    3
    0 Votes
    3 Posts
    2k Views
    jgbJ
    If one or both objects are either a group or component, there is no entity interference. The objects remain whole, and can be moved out of each others space. The trick to moving components against other objects, without moving them into the other objects space, it to click on an edge, preferably an endpoint of the component to be moved. Then move that component to the target, carefully. As you approach the target, the moved component will snap to the edge/point of the target. Release the component at that point. You can then fine tune the position after that. But there is no restriction to move an object into the same space as some other object. If you grab the component anywhere not on an edge or endpoint, there is no snap to, and it will move freely. To move entities, groups or components INTO another group/comp's space box requires you to select it, clipboard copy it, then edit the group/comp you want it inside of and Paste-in-place. Then move it where you want it. Delete the one in the original position.
